Output efb9ed7433fa3bd3970667c2e87fe9cdbb70df73a88450e590da74429324e4e8:0

value
3168731896
script pubkey
OP_0 OP_PUSHBYTES_20 8b6da85c7ef1bf3e856e0bf566468020932d8a3e
address
tb1q3dk6shr77xlnaptwp06kv35qyzfjmz37helxsm
transaction
efb9ed7433fa3bd3970667c2e87fe9cdbb70df73a88450e590da74429324e4e8
confirmations
117528
spent
true